On 04/06/2011 10:41 PM, Dan O'Donovan wrote: > So - ramble over, what are your laptop recommendations? > > Thanks, Dan > Lenovo, I use a T400 and a X40. The keyboard is what I like about them. The other thing is the thinkwiki community which has helped make linux work well with most hardware. I bought my T400 through Lenovo's site. They sell slightly used models for a decent discount. You only get a one year warranty through that program though. Jim KR
